“We Are Still Here”
Beneath the sun of amber gold,
Where silent winds speak truths untold,
A warrior stands, tall and proud,
His spirit fierce, his voice unbowed.
On buffalo’s back, with feather high,
He greets the stars, he greets the sky.
The mountains echo loud and clear:
“We are still strong. We’re still right here.”
Through stolen lands and broken years,
Through fire, loss, and ancient tears,
Their stories breathe in rock and tree,
A living song of ancestry.
They could not kill what roots the soul,
The fire they feared, the heart they stole.
Still beats the drum, still flows the flame—
This land remembers every name.
So raise your voice, and do not grieve,
We will not fall. We will not leave.
For every dawn and dusk declare:
“We are still strong. We are still here.”
